Of course, it's preposterous to think that this amp draws 7 amps while delivering 3000 watts continuous and even more misleading where fourstrigburn says he measured it... no way. It draws slightly more than 30 amps at rated output of 3000 watts RMS. Now, take the 1/8-power FTC duty cycle derating and it's closer to 7 amps (adding in the proper derating and power factor figures).

Pretty good article on power from Acoustic Image: The purpose of Power.

AI article said:
...[a] transient signal typically lasts a fraction of a second and it does little to increase the average loudness.

[shows a graph of program material]

As you can see, there is an average component to the waveform and there are many transient signals with amplitudes that are considerably higher than the average...

An amplifier reproducing this complex signal has to instantaneously deliver power to recreate the transients without compressing or clipping them. Otherwise, what results is a loss of fidelity and transparency of the amplified signal. So, in the example mentioned above, the amp outputting 40 Watts to reproduce the average level of the signal (90 dB SPL in a moderate sized club) has to output 400 Watts for a fraction of a second to reproduce the full fidelity of the music signal. If the transient is larger than the assumed ten times, more power is required.
